Michigan Michigan Offers Younger Brother Of Heisman Contender Published May 11, 2016 Prev1 of 2Next Michigan sent an offer out to James Cook, the younger brother of FSU RB Dalvin Cook, on Wednesday. Cook, a 5-foot-11, 190-pound running back in the 2019 class, is committed to Florida State.
